Question

When ethanal and propanal undergo aldol condensation with dilute NaOH, the pair of products obtained by cross condensation reaction is

Options

  1. A. but-2-enal and 2-methylpent-2-enal
  2. B. but-2-enal and pent-2-enal
  3. C. 2-methylbut-2-enal and pent-2-enal
  4. D. 2-methylbut-2-enal and 2-methylpent-2-enal

Answer

C. 2-methylbut-2-enal and pent-2-enal

Step-by-step solution

Ethanal is CH_3CHO and propanal is CH_3CH_2CHO. Cross aldol condensation occurs when the enolate ion of one aldehyde attacks the carbonyl carbon of the other aldehyde. Case 1: Enolate of ethanal attacks propanal. CH_3CH_2CHO + CH_3CHO OH^- CH_3CH_2CH(OH)CH_2CHO CH_3CH_2CH=CHCHO The product formed is pent-2-enal. Case 2: Enolate of propanal attacks ethanal. CH_3CHO + CH_3CH_2CHO OH^- CH_3CH(OH)CH(CH_3)CHO CH_3CH=C(CH_3)CHO The product formed is 2-methylbut-2-enal. Thus, the pair of products obtained by cross condensation is 2-methylbut-2-enal and pent-2-enal. Answer: 2-methylbut-2-enal and pent-2-enal
